一、数据管理基础概念与原则
1.1 数据管理的定义与重要性
数据管理是指对数据的采集、存储、处理、分析和保护等一系列活动的统称。在企业信息化和数字化进程中,数据管理是核心环节,直接影响企业的运营效率和决策质量。
1.2 数据管理的基本原则
- 一致性:确保数据在不同系统和平台之间的一致性。
- 完整性:保证数据的完整性和准确性。
- 可用性:确保数据在需要时能够被快速访问和使用。
- 安全性:保护数据免受未经授权的访问和篡改。
二、高效数据存储与访问策略
2.1 数据存储架构设计
- 分布式存储:采用分布式存储系统,如Hadoop HDFS,以提高数据的可靠性和访问速度。
- 分层存储:根据数据的使用频率和重要性,将数据分为热数据、温数据和冷数据,分别存储在不同的存储介质上。
2.2 数据访问优化
- 索引优化:通过建立合适的索引,提高数据查询的效率。
- 缓存机制:使用缓存技术,如Redis,减少对数据库的直接访问,提高数据访问速度。
三、数据安全与隐私保护措施
3.1 数据加密
- 传输加密:使用SSL/TLS协议对数据传输进行加密。
- 存储加密:对敏感数据进行加密存储,防止数据泄露。
3.2 访问控制
- 角色权限管理:根据员工的角色和职责,分配不同的数据访问权限。
- 审计日志:记录所有数据访问操作,便于事后审计和追踪。
四、数据集成与同步的挺好实践
4.1 数据集成策略
- ETL工具:使用ETL(Extract, Transform, Load)工具,如Talend,实现不同数据源之间的数据集成。
- API集成:通过API接口,实现不同系统之间的数据交互。
4.2 数据同步机制
- 实时同步:对于需要实时更新的数据,采用实时同步机制,如Kafka。
- 批量同步:对于非实时数据,采用批量同步机制,减少系统负载。
五、数据分析与处理的优化方案
5.1 数据处理流程优化
- 并行处理:利用多核处理器和分布式计算框架,如Spark,提高数据处理速度。
- 数据预处理:对原始数据进行清洗和转换,提高数据质量。
5.2 数据分析工具选择
- BI工具:使用商业智能工具,如Tableau,进行数据可视化分析。
- 机器学习:引入机器学习算法,进行数据挖掘和预测分析。
六、应对不同场景的数据管理挑战
6.1 大数据场景
- 数据分片:将大数据集分片存储,提高数据处理效率。
- 数据压缩:对大数据进行压缩存储,减少存储空间占用。
6.2 多云环境
- 数据迁移:制定详细的数据迁移计划,确保数据在不同云平台之间的无缝迁移。
- 数据一致性:通过数据同步工具,保证多云环境下的数据一致性。
6.3 实时数据处理
- 流处理框架:使用流处理框架,如Flink,实现实时数据处理。
- 事件驱动架构:采用事件驱动架构,提高系统的响应速度和灵活性。
通过以上六个方面的详细分析和实践,企业可以在规划平台建设架构中实现高效的数据管理,从而提升整体运营效率和决策质量。
原创文章,作者:hiIT,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/260765